USBUtil v2.0 is a Windows-based executable tool designed to convert, split, and manipulate PS2 ISO images for USB playback. The "Full English" version translates the original Spanish interface into English, making it accessible to retro gaming enthusiasts worldwide. Because it is a standalone executable ( .exe ), it requires no installation. You just download it, extract it, and run it. Key Features

When loading PS2 games from a USB flash drive or external hard drive, the storage medium must be formatted to FAT32. Standard DVD-based PS2 games often exceed 4GB. If you try to copy a 4.5GB ISO directly to a FAT32 drive, Windows will reject the transfer.
